1st February Practice Walk
Students will leave school at 4:00 and undertake a basic route to practice their navigation and map reading skills in the local area. Students may come back earlier due to the light; however pick up time will remain constant at 6pm at Sackville. They will need…
- Sturdy footwear that are ok to get muddy (trainers ok, no plimsolls, UGG boots etc)
- Warm clothing! The more layers the better, including gloves/hat
- Waterproof clothing (Jacket is a must)
- A small backpack to carry a drink, a snack, clothes etc (Please note that because of the time we have, students will not be allowed to go to the shop en-route)
All students are required to attend the evening to get a better understanding about practical navigation work, to use when on expedition and in route planning.
10th February - First Aid
In our first training session the participants learnt all about First Aid and how act in emergencies on the expeditions.
All the students found great joy in wrapping each other up in bandages, slings and putting their partners the recovery position. The session finished with each person being put through a series of problem situations to deal with. It's good to see the students are not short of bravery!
